您好,登录后才能下订单哦!
MySQL是一个广泛使用的开源关系型数据库管理系统,适用于各种规模的应用程序。MySQL 8.0是MySQL的最新稳定版本,带来了许多新特性和性能改进。本文将详细介绍如何在Windows、Linux和macOS系统上安装MySQL 8.0。
首先,访问MySQL官方网站的下载页面,选择适合Windows的MySQL Installer。
下载完成后,双击安装程序开始安装。选择“Developer Default”安装类型,这将安装MySQL Server、MySQL Workbench以及其他开发工具。
在安装过程中,系统会提示你配置MySQL Server。选择“Standalone MySQL Server / Classic MySQL Replication”作为服务器配置类型。
在配置过程中,系统会要求你设置root用户的密码。请确保设置一个强密码,并记住它。
按照屏幕上的指示完成安装过程。安装完成后,你可以通过MySQL Workbench或其他MySQL客户端连接到MySQL Server。
在安装MySQL之前,建议先更新系统的包管理器:
sudo apt-get update
sudo apt-get upgrade
MySQL提供了一个官方的APT仓库,可以通过以下命令添加:
wget https://dev.mysql.com/get/mysql-apt-config_0.8.22-1_all.deb
sudo dpkg -i mysql-apt-config_0.8.22-1_all.deb
在安装过程中,选择MySQL 8.0作为默认版本。
添加仓库后,更新包列表并安装MySQL Server:
sudo apt-get update
sudo apt-get install mysql-server
安装过程中,系统会提示你设置root用户的密码。请确保设置一个强密码,并记住它。
安装完成后,启动MySQL服务并设置为开机自启:
sudo systemctl start mysql
sudo systemctl enable mysql
访问MySQL官方网站的下载页面,选择适合macOS的MySQL Community Server。
下载完成后,双击安装包开始安装。按照屏幕上的指示完成安装过程。
安装完成后,打开终端并运行以下命令来配置MySQL Server:
sudo /usr/local/mysql/support-files/mysql.server start
在配置过程中,系统会要求你设置root用户的密码。请确保设置一个强密码,并记住它。
安装完成后,启动MySQL服务并设置为开机自启:
sudo /usr/local/mysql/support-files/mysql.server start
sudo /usr/local/mysql/support-files/mysql.server enable
在终端或命令提示符中,使用以下命令连接到MySQL Server:
mysql -u root -p
输入你设置的root用户密码,如果成功连接,你将看到MySQL的命令行提示符。
在MySQL命令行中,输入以下命令查看MySQL版本:
SELECT VERSION();
如果显示MySQL 8.0的版本号,说明安装成功。
在Linux系统上,安装MySQL时可能会遇到依赖问题。可以通过以下命令解决:
sudo apt-get install -f
如果MySQL服务无法启动,可以查看日志文件以获取更多信息:
sudo tail -f /var/log/mysql/error.log
如果忘记了root用户密码,可以通过以下步骤重置:
停止MySQL服务:
sudo systemctl stop mysql
以安全模式启动MySQL:
sudo mysqld_safe --skip-grant-tables &
连接到MySQL Server:
mysql -u root
更新root用户密码:
FLUSH PRIVILEGES;
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
退出MySQL并重启服务:
exit
sudo systemctl start mysql
如果MySQL Server无法从外部访问,可能是防火墙阻止了连接。可以通过以下命令开放MySQL的默认端口(3306):
sudo ufw allow 3306/tcp
通过以上步骤,你应该已经成功在Windows、Linux或macOS系统上安装了MySQL 8.0。MySQL 8.0带来了许多新特性和性能改进,适用于各种规模的应用程序。如果你在安装过程中遇到任何问题,可以参考本文的常见问题及解决方案部分,或者访问MySQL官方文档获取更多帮助。
希望本文对你有所帮助,祝你使用MySQL 8.0愉快!
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。